The Power Trio: UPS Types Demystified

  • Standby UPS - Your first responder during outages
  • Line-Interactive UPS - The voltage regulator superhero
  • Double-Conversion UPS - Mission-critical operations guardian

Choosing Your Power Partner: 5 Essential Factors

  1. Load capacity requirements
  2. Runtime needs vs. physical space
  3. Energy efficiency targets
  4. Scalability for future growth
  5. Maintenance accessibility
Pro Tip: Always conduct a power audit before selection. Many facilities over-specify UPS capacity by 40-60%, wasting capital and operational funds.

FAQ: Your Power Protection Questions Answered

How often should UPS batteries be replaced?

Typically every 3-5 years, but smart monitoring can extend lifespan by 18-24 months.
